LA28 is the independent, non-profit, privately funded organizing committee for the Los Angeles 2028 Olympic and Paralympic Games. We are on a singular mission to create an Olympic and Paralympic Games that celebrate all that this city and country have to offer, delivering an unparalleled experience for athletes, fans, partners and our community.  

The 2028 Games mark the return of the Summer Games to the U.S. for the first time in 32 years and Los Angeles’ third time hosting an Olympic Games and first time welcoming the Paralympic Games. This presents the unique and exciting opportunity to celebrate our legacy with the Games and push the Olympic and Paralympic Movements forward, writing a new chapter of Games history in Los Angeles.

Arrivals & Departures (AND) Planning Manager

The AND Planning Manager is responsible for strategic planning and operational readiness across Arrivals & Departures. This role ensures all planning activities—including workforce forecasting, training program oversight, readiness exercises, and contingency planning—are integrated and delivered on time. The Planning Manager leads a small team (including the Talent, Training & Support Associate) and works closely with cross-functional partners to guarantee a seamless Games-time experience for stakeholders. 

Key Responsibilities

  • Planning Leadership & Governance: Develop and maintain the AND master schedule, including milestones, readiness gates, and operational rehearsals.
  • Readiness & Operational Assurance: Lead readiness reviews, table-top exercises, and contingency planning for peak arrival/departure periods.
  • Workforce & Training Oversight: Provide strategic direction for AND training programs; oversee development and delivery of training materials and FAQs; partner with HR and Workforce Planning to forecast staffing needs.
  • Cross-Functional Coordination: Manage planning dependencies with Transport, Accommodation, Accreditation, Security, and other relevant functions.
  • Risk & Issue Management: Maintain the AND risk register; identify mitigations and monitor closure of high-priority risks; oversee issue resolution processes during Games-time.
  • Team Leadership: Direct and support Planning Associates and Talent & Training Associate; set priorities and monitor performance.
